Inside “earmark” politics

October 12th, 2009 · No Comments · Politics

How are Congressional earmarks viewed by those involved in moving the funds to favored projects? These excerpts from minutes of a 1989 meeting of the board of directors of the Native Hawaiian Culture and Arts Program provide an interesting glimpse of how the process looks from the inside. Pension plan woes could weigh on public employees’ pension “upgrade” decision

October 12th, 2009 · 5 Comments · Politics

Public pension plans across the country are reeling from billions in investment losses during the global financial crisis, leaving public employees in states and cities wondering whether governments will ultimate renege on their retirement promises.
